Output e3da2ccacbbdfdfe122dab95eb90f3827445f8eb055d99f77be12e45bc3967a5:0

value
454260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4517ae389a3073ac3f49df8866253befadeade14 OP_EQUAL
address
37zLv8hfS6vhZjfEZ75Vd6vQFCvqy5nyUv
transaction
e3da2ccacbbdfdfe122dab95eb90f3827445f8eb055d99f77be12e45bc3967a5
confirmations
58657
spent
true